Introduction

Financial performance analysis is the process of analyzing a company’s financial


statements for decision making and to understand the overall health of an organization. It is a
comprehensive and indispensable process for evaluating the fiscal health and operational
efficiency of a company. In simple terms, this analysis method means carefully looking at a
company’s papers like income statement, balance sheets, and cash flow statement. These papers
give a quick look at how the company is doing financially. Financial performance analysis is
required to evaluate the financial data recorded in the financial statements so that the investors,
shareholders, managers, and other interested parties can understand the information. It is the
method of evaluating the past, present, and future performance of a company. Financial
performance analysis techniques such as vertical, horizontal, and ratio analysis are used by
analysts to monitor performance metrics across financial statements. It helps to analyze whether
a company is stable, solvent, liquid or profitable enough to warrant a monetary investment.

A key way to analyze how a company is doing financially is by using ratios. These are
calculations that help us to understand different aspects of the company’s performance. There are
various types of ratios like ones that show how easily the company can pay its bills (liquidity
ratio), how much profit its making (profitability ratio), how much debt it has compared to
liquidity (leverage ratio), and how efficiently it is managing its resources (efficiency ratio).
These ratios are like signals that helps us to get a detailed picture of the company’s financial
performance.

Nabil Bank Limited is the prominent commercial bank of Nepal. It was established in
July 12, 1984 as the first private sector bank in the country. Previously, it was known as ‘Nepal
Arab Bank’. In 1995, Nepalese billionaire, Binod Chaudhary bought the majority share of Nabil
Bank, which was previously owned by the Dubai government. The bank’s main office is at Nabil
Center, Durbar Marg, Kathmandu. Nabil Bank has a big network with 248 branch offices, 271
ATMs, many point-of-sale terminals, and agents for the money transfers all around the country.

Literature Review

Review of literature is a way to discover what other research in the area of the problem
has uncovered. The main purpose of literature review is to find out what research studies have
been conducted in one’s chosen field of study and what remains to be done.

Mr. Shrestha in his study, “A Comparative Analysis of Financial Performance of the


Commercial Banks”, concluded that many of the banks are of the view that political instability in
the country is mainly responsible for the decline of the lending opportunities. Few banks
ascribed it to the economic crisis that occurred in Asia Pacific region. No one felt that higher
rates on interest on lending to be major factor. At one time, it should target not only the urban
sector, it should go to the rural sector as well. They have to explore all the potential sectors in
order to generate high rate of profit.

Mr. Gurung’s study on “A Financial Study of Joint Venture Banks in Nepal” is a


comparative study of NGBL and NIBL. In this study, he has analyzed financial position of the
banks by measuring various ratios to elaborate the financial performance. The liquidity,
profitability and dividend payout ratio of two banks are on favorable position. But NIBL seems
to be slightly better position in terms of liquidity, profitability and capital structure compared to
the NGBL. In this evidence he has concluded that NIBL promises a better future than NGBL.
